| 4 | The Bill of Quantities shall be read in conjunction with Notice Inviting Tenders, Instructions to Tenderers, General and Special Conditions of Contract, Employer's Requirement and Technical Specification and other relevant documents. |
| 5 | BoQ1 consists of Schedule A (DSR Civil 2023 Items) and Schedule-B (NDSR Items) |
| 6 | The rates and prices to be tendered in the unit Priced Bill of Quantities of Schedule A (DSR Civil 2023 Items) and Schedule -B (NDSR Items) are for completed and finished items of works and complete in all respect. |
| 7 | Tenderers shall quote their offer in Indian Rupees (INR) only. Tenderers are required to be quoted percentage (%) Excess/Less for schedule-A & B in figures in the appropriate highlighted cells in the BoQ1 sheet. All the quoted rates will be deemed to include Duties, Taxes, Octroi, Royalty etc., cost of all plants, labour, supervision, materials, transport, all temporary works, erection, maintenance, utility identification, contractor’s profit and establishment/ overheads, together with preparation of design and drawings, all general risks, insurance liabilities, compliance of labour laws and obligations set out or implied in the contracts. For taxes and duties refer clause C2.5 of ITT & clause 21 of SCC. |
| 8 | The price offer in the BOQ shall be given without considering any deviation mentioned in Appendix-3 of FOT i.e. price in the box shall be quoted as per tender conditions without any deviation. |
| 9 | If the tenderer fails to quote rates against any item, the tender may be treated as incomplete and non- responsive and shall be rejected. |
| 10 | Errors will be corrected by the employer for any arithmetical errors in computation or summation as per contract conditions. |
| 11 | The Financial Proposal (as per BOQ) shall be uploaded online on the website http://eprocure.gov.in/eprocure/app. The rates shall be quoted in the excel file provided in the bid documents. The tenderer shall download the excel file and quote the rates against each highlighted cells in BoQ1. After quoting their rates the excel file shall be uploaded accordingly. The rates shall not be offered/quoted elsewhere in the technical submission/ tender submission. |
| 12 | The actual work executed against all the BOQ as detailed in tender document would be paid on measurement basis. |
| 13 | The contractor may raise their “On Account” payments on monthly basis as per the status of work on the last day of the respective month as per clause 24 of SCC. |
| 14 | In case of DSR item the description is given in brief and detailed description of item should be as given in DSR 2023 (Civil) (published by CPWD). | 146 | Providing and fixing metal door with shutter fabricated from18 gauge thick galvanised steel sheets press formed to provide a 46mm thick fully flushed double skin door with lock seam joints at stile edge and infill insulation kraft core. Door frames 57x120 mm approx. to be single rebated made of 16 gauge galvanised steel. Door shutter and frame to be primered in stoving grade epoxy zincphosphate primer and finished in aliphatic grade u.v. resistance polyurethane paint. Door shutter and frames to have all hardware preparations, prepunctured at the factory all complete with and including filling of door frames with P.C.C. 1:5:10 (1 cement : 5 aggregate : 10 coarse sand). Single leaf door shutter |

| 160 | Providing and laying 12mm (minimum) thick with 3mm (minimum) thick projection on surface yellow coloured directional vitrified porcelain tactile tile of Palican or equivalent (as per specifications) laid on floor with Laticrete 111 crete filler powder mixed with Laticrete 73 latex admix and applied to a minimum thickness of 4.5mm (The mixing ratio shall be as follows: 20kg bag (Laticrete 111) : 5.5 litre (Laticrete 73). Spacer of 3mm shall be used between the tiles and joints filled using Laticrete Latapoxy SP-100 epoxy grout in Inca Gold color. The joint depth shall be 6mm. Laticrete products shall be as manufactured by Laticrete India Pvt. Ltd. / Laticrete International Inc.) over 20mm thick bed of cement mortar 1:4 (1 cement:4 coarse sand) in levelling course laid to proper slopes over screed base including base preparation including movement joint in screed as per specification with 10mm thick compressible filler to edge of screed with two parts polysulphide sealent to top edge as per approved drawings and directions of engineer-in-charge. Screed shall be measured and paid extra as per DSR 2007 item no 4.1.8. 300x300 hazard warning and directional tactile tiles as per approved drawings |
